Damaged Hedge
Hi all, Im looking for some advice and hoping someone here can help.
I chained my bicycle around the trunk of my garden hedge and some lowlife sawn through the trunk in order to steal my bike. I dont really care about losing my bike as it was old and not really worth nicking but now my hedge is damaged. I known nothing about gardening. Can this be fixed or how do i go about replacing a hedge? Thanks K |

Can this be fixed or how do i go about replacing a hedge? Thanks K With most privet hedges the stump will regrow. In fact with old over grown hedges with thick trunks folks often cut them back to within a few inches of the ground... within a couple three years they have a nice revitalized more managable hedge.
